Biochemistry 1

Biology & ChemistryUndergraduateCollege of Science and Engineering

Outcome

Apply fundamental energetic and mechanistic properties from general and organic chemistry towards explaining chemical phenomena in biological systems.

Outcome

Identify basic structure of amino acids, nucleotides, fatty acids, and monosaccharides and explain in chemical detail how these monomers build the 4 major biological polymers carbohydrates, proteins, lipids, and nucleic acids.

Outcome

Analyze, evaluate, and interpret ligand-binding and enzyme kinetic data/graphs.

Outcome

Construct different chemical strategies for how enzymes catalyze biochemical reactions.

Outcome

Interpret thermodynamic principles in metabolic processes such as flux and enzyme regulation.

Outcome

Apply metabolic principles to glycolysis/gluconeogenesis, the citric acid cycle, and oxidation phosphorylation.
